    Tracks are always tough because you can only get them from fields or the dog, not even from orchards. I managed to get 470 without using gold, by planting special wheat & rose seeds. If you don`t have any special or event seeds, cabbage is probably the best & corn is the worst (unless you are very lucky & get a rare 10 track one).

    Flowers = 1 (or 5)
    Corn = 1 (or 10)
    Cabbage = 3
    Wheat = 20 (or 30)

    The reason I said that is because it depends on how much time you have to play. Wildflowers & Corn both give 1, so if you are available to keep restarting them, flowers are a better option, as you get 3 times as many chances in 15 mins. Cabbage for 3 is not too bad if you want a bit more time between harvests. Wheat seems like a good option, but there is nothing more depressing than waiting 6 hours to just have 1 field payout, but overnight they are probably worth it.

    If you are fortunate to have special or event seeds available, they are always the better option. But I still stick to the ones that harvest in under an hour, because I do agree that tracks always feel really hard to get & I find it more bearable to get empty fields if I haven`t waited too long for them. When I only needed 7 more tracks I planted 6 fields of special wheat, couldn`t believe I harvested them & still needed 2 more tracks *groan* So I do feel for those that get frustrated with them.

    Just start your mill making feed @funnyplayer7 (SKN1) at the highest amount possible. As soon as you started your mill, you will see it counted in the "Camping" tab at the left side of your screen.

    Try to figure out what order is good for you. I did 2x chicken feed, 1x pig feed alternately during day time and 1x cow feed during night time. My mill can do 160 batches maximum.

    Sorry I meant tracks. Flowers drop 26% more tracks than corn so they have a better drop rate and for the record, flowers drop 12% less map pieces than corn.

    Tracks are only dropped from field harvests, but even so, the orchards have always been about the worst source of finds in any event requiring finds from the fields and orchards.

    For map pieces it's all about the mill - buy and mill corn and if you've got enough, magic beans are the best field crop.

    For tracks there's not much difference between the best crops, in order, rose, rapaseed, yellow hibiscus, flowers, GM corn, GM flowers.
